We are looking into Mike going to a special rehabilitation program either in California or Massachusetts.  They are Project Walk and Journey Forward.  Both programs use a special method, The Dardinski Method" of rehabilitation.  This method has received attention nationally and seems to have some marked success with some individuals with similar injuries as Mike.  We are planing to use some funds we have raised in combination with some scholarships we have applied for to take the 2-3 week classes.  Part of the process is for me to learn the training methods so that I can continue them here at home.  We'll keep everyone posted on that.

Mike is doing well health-wise with the exception of a new pressure ulcer he has.  We are going to NRH this week for both a visit to the Wound Care Clinic and to have a new "seat mapping" done with his wheelchair.  With time and proper treatment, he should recover from the ulcer.

Mike has had a very heightened amount of touch sensation which seems to still be improving.  He has always been able to feel the sensation of touch on his legs and torso, but over the last few months this seems to have improved even more.  He can now actually feel wrinkles in the bed sheets.  Hopefully the special rehab we are planning on later this year or early next spring will stimulate that progress even more.  There is still no improvement on moving his extremities, but one step at a time, right!!!!!!!
